.footer{background:#fff;height:100vh;position:relative;width:100%;z-index:10}.footer__marquee{border-bottom:1px solid #000;display:flex;font:400 .75rem/1.4 Univers LT Std;left:0;max-width:100%;overflow:hidden;padding-bottom:.375rem;position:absolute;top:0;transform:translateY(-100%);white-space:nowrap}.footer__marquee>.marquee{display:flex}.footer__marquee>.marquee:first-child{--marquee-start:200%;--marquee-end:-100%;animation:marquee 48s linear -32s infinite}.footer__marquee>.marquee:nth-child(2){--marquee-start:100%;--marquee-end:-200%;animation:marquee 48s linear -16s infinite}.footer__marquee>.marquee:last-child{--marquee-start:0%;--marquee-end:-300%;animation:marquee 48s linear 0s infinite}.footer__marquee>.marquee>span{margin:0 1.25rem}.footer__section{height:100%}.footer__footer,.footer__section{align-items:flex-end;display:flex;width:100%}.footer__footer{font:400 .625rem/1.4 Univers LT Std;justify-content:space-between;margin-top:auto;padding:.875rem 1.1875rem}@media(min-width:43.75rem){.footer__footer{padding:1.5rem 2.25rem}}.footer__left{display:flex;flex-direction:column}.footer__left ul{list-style-type:none;padding:0}.footer__left ul:not(:last-child){margin-bottom:1.875rem}video{height:100%;-o-object-fit:cover;object-fit:cover;pointer-events:none!important;width:100%}.section{--masking:polygon(0px 0px,0px 0px,0px 0px,0px 0px);overflow:hidden;position:relative}.masking{clip-path:var(--masking);height:100%;left:0;position:fixed;top:0;width:100%}.cursor,html.is-desktop .masking{pointer-events:none}.cursor{display:block;left:0;position:absolute;top:0}.cursor.--fixed{height:100%;pointer-events:all;width:100%}.cursor__text{color:#fff;font:400 .75rem/1.6 Univers LT Std;position:relative;text-align:center;width:14.9375rem}@media(min-width:43.75rem){.cursor__text{font-size:1rem;left:1.5625rem;line-height:1.2;text-align:left;top:2.1875rem;width:17.5625rem}}.cursor__image{position:relative}@media(min-width:43.75rem){.cursor__image{left:2.3125rem;top:0}}.cursor__image img,video.cursor__image{height:auto!important;max-height:14.375rem;max-width:14.375rem;width:auto!important}@media(min-width:43.75rem){.cursor__image img,video.cursor__image{max-height:17.5rem;max-width:17.5rem}}.cursor__elem{position:absolute;transform:translate(-50%,-50%)}@media(min-width:43.75rem){.cursor__elem{transform:none}}.cursor__elem.--block{will-change:opacity}.cursor__block{height:10.5rem;position:relative;width:10.5rem}@media(min-width:43.75rem){.cursor__block{height:18.4375rem;left:1.5625rem;width:17.8125rem}}.cursor__block__text{bottom:2.375rem;font:400 .75rem/1.6 Univers LT Std;left:1.0625rem;position:absolute;right:1.0625rem;text-align:right;top:2.375rem}@media(min-width:43.75rem){.cursor__block__text{bottom:1.875rem;left:2.1875rem;right:2.1875rem;top:1.875rem}}.newsletter{display:flex;flex-direction:column;font:400 .6875rem/1.4 Univers LT Std;left:1.1875rem;position:absolute;right:1.1875rem;top:50%;transform:translateY(-50%)}.newsletter>p{cursor:pointer;padding:.9375rem 1.25rem .75rem}.newsletter>input{all:unset;align-items:center;border:1px solid #000;display:flex;flex-grow:1;height:45px;padding:0 1.25rem;position:relative;-webkit-user-select:text!important}.newsletter>input::-webkit-input-placeholder{color:inherit}.newsletter>input::-moz-placeholder{color:inherit}.newsletter>input:-ms-input-placeholder{color:inherit}.newsletter>input:-moz-placeholder{color:inherit}@media(min-width:43.75rem){.newsletter>input{border:none}}.newsletter>button{align-self:flex-end;border:1px solid #000;border-top:none;padding:.8125rem 1.25rem}@media(min-width:43.75rem){.newsletter>button{align-items:center;align-self:stretch;border:none;display:flex}.newsletter{border:1px solid #000;flex-direction:row;left:50%;transform:translate(-50%,-50%);width:22.5rem}}.cursor__product{display:flex;flex-direction:column;position:relative;top:0;width:8.6875rem}@media(min-width:43.75rem){.cursor__product{left:2.3125rem;width:17.8125rem}}.cursor__product__footer{bottom:.875rem;color:#000;display:flex;flex-direction:column;justify-content:flex-end;left:.875rem;position:absolute;right:.875rem;top:.875rem}@media(min-width:43.75rem){.cursor__product__footer{align-items:center;bottom:0;color:#fff;flex-direction:row;justify-content:space-between;left:0;margin-top:.9375rem;position:relative;right:0;top:0}}.cursor__product__footer>span{font:400 .75rem/1.1 Univers LT Std}@media(min-width:43.75rem){.cursor__product__footer>span{line-height:.9}}